One option to achieve privacy while still being able to see out of your windows is to install window films. These are specialized films or tints that can be applied to windows and are designed to give them several privacy and light-blocking qualities.

They come in a variety of shades, tints, and colors and can be easily applied with a spray-on application. These films can be used to keep others from being able to see in, while still allowing you to see out.

Additionally, they are also available in heat-blocking varieties, so they are capable of reducing the amount of heat entering through the window. This can help to lower energy costs and reduce the burden on your air conditioning system.

Lastly, many window film options are designed to be virtually invisible when installed, so they can still provide privacy without knocking the aesthetic of the window.

How can I cover my window for privacy without curtains?

One of the most cost-effective ways to cover your window for privacy without curtains is to use window films. Window films are thin sheets of vinyl that are typically mounted to the inside of the window frame.

They come in a variety of styles, colors, and patterns that can be cut to fit your window size and can be easily installed with just a few household tools. Not only do they offer privacy, but they can also block out harmful UV rays, reduce glare, and add insulation to your home, making them a great energy saving solution.

Another option is to use shutters. Shutters are an attractive and classic option for window privacy that can also be an effective way to reduce energy costs. Shutters come in a variety of styles, materials, and colors, and can be customized to fit any window size.

They come in fixed and operating styles, allowing you to choose the type of control you have over your window’s privacy. Another option is to hang a privacy screen. These are typically made of canvas or bamboo materials that can be hung over the window for added privacy without blocking out the natural light.

They can be either semi-transparent or solid, depending on what level of privacy you desire. Privacy screens come in a variety of styles and colors to fit any home décor. Finally, you can use window shades.

Window shades come in a variety of styles, colors, and materials, and can be customized to fit any window size. They can be operated manually or with automatic controls, and they offer an added layer of privacy while still providing enough light to the room.

What blinds give the most privacy?

Blackout roller blinds are one of the most popular window treatments for providing maximum privacy in a home or other space. These blinds create a tight seal around the window, effectively blocking out light and prying eyes.

In addition to providing total blackout, blackout roller blinds also help reduce external noise.

For even more privacy, cellular shades, also known as honeycomb shades, are an excellent choice. Unlike regular shades, cellular shades are designed with two layers of fabric that create pockets of air between them.

When closed, these pockets of air help block out unwanted light and sound.

For areas that need maximum privacy and light control, one option is blackout curtains. These heavy-duty curtains are made from special fabrics that do not let any light in, giving you the ultimate in privacy.

While blackout curtains can be quite expensive, they’re a great choice for bedrooms, home theaters, and nurseries.

Finally, blackout draperies are an elegant and fashionable option for getting complete privacy in any space. Many people choose velvet, satin, silk, or other luxurious fabrics for this window treatment option.

Blackout draperies also have insulation benefits, helping you reduce heating and cooling costs by preventing excessive heat transfer between the inside and outside of your home.

What is the difference between blackout and room darkening blinds?

Blackout blinds prevent sunlight from entering the room due to their design, materials, and construction. Room darkening blinds, however, do not eliminate all light, but rather provide a more manageable level of light while controlling glare.

Blackout blinds usually include features like vinyl-backed fabrics, multiple layers of fabric, and sealed seams. They are designed to achieve maximum light blocking that is perfect for bedrooms, media rooms, and spaces designed for maximum privacy.

Room darkening blinds, on the other hand, are designed to provide a certain level of light control instead of complete darkness. They are great for bedrooms, media rooms, and other spaces that need a manageable level of incoming light.

Room darkening blinds typically include features like honeycomb or pleated shades and adjustable slats.
